I think I’m in a position to give probably the most accurate review of this product because I’m not gonna lie and I’m gonna tell the truth right now. The shed arrived very quickly in two large boxes and nothing was damaged. The boxes are very big and very heavy however, everything inside was perfect. I am very mechanically inclined and I want everyone to know that this Garage took me about 16 hours to put up by myself, but it’s definitely doable with one person although two would be much easier. The most time-consuming part was to remove the plastic from each one of the panels which I highly recommend. Do not leave the plastic on the panels. It’ll all flake off and look terrible and make a mess overtime.. although time consuming installation was very straightforward and all screw holes and bolt holes lined up. It was a very straightforward build. Make sure you take your time during assembly and you shouldn’t have any problems just like me.. I put the shed up about two months ago and so far so good, no issues at all and we have had really big wind and rain storms here in Arizona during that time and the shed is nice and dry inside, although I do recommend bolting it to the ground or the concrete because with the heavy winds, it did move a few inches on me. Other than that I find this to be a very good, inexpensive but good for the money product, and I would definitely recommend and I would definitely buy again. It’s very roomy and fits. My needs very well.   • Decent for the money, but don't expect it to be heavy duty
I bought this shed to house normal garage items (lawn mower, garden tools, a couple of bikes), and finally got around to building it a couple of weeks ago. This is the first shed I've build, so I needed to do a little homework. A foundation is needed, so I built one with some pressure treated 2x4s and some deck stained plywood, with crushed stone supporting it. This pretty much cost me an additional $200 in materials. I also had to buy some galvanizes roofing screws to anchor the shed to my foundation, as none as included (although the bottom most rails do have holes to mount the shed to a foundation). So be aware, the foundation and the hardware to affix the shed to it are your responsibility. The shed is metal, but it seems pretty thin. The structure relies on the accordion style shaping of all the sheets of metal. I did find some scratches here and there, but these parts were still usable. I also found a plastic film of some of the sheets, but I choose to leave it on just in case. I'm much more concerned with function than my shed looking pretty. Getting a friend to help is advisable, especially so someone can hold parts in place; I built my shed by myself, and it took two afternoons. In my case, I am a handyman, and I did use a Dewalt powerdrill for assembly. with the sheets of this shed being so thing, I had to take a lot of care using my drill; most every part needed my torque setting to be set to 1, and even then, I had to be careful not to strip out the screws. Screws are mounted mostly with a plastic washer on them, I assume to keep the rain from running through the screw holes. There also is a gap at the peak of the roof with an additional, smaller peak to shield it. I haven't noticed any water getting in, but I'll update about that later. A ladder and a little creative thinking was needed to reach some of the screw holes and the aforementioned top peak, as I have little confidence in this structure supporting the weight of a grown man. The doors do have a little bit of a gap, but do close and even lock properly. I did put a Harbor Freight lock on it, but honestly, this door won't keep a determined adult out. Perhaps a kid, a small animal like a cat or dog, but no way these doors will hold against a reasonably fit adult with a crowbar, or even something like a pipe. I did have some issues with screwing one door on, as the screws for the hinges stripped out in the shed, requiring me to drive to my local Home Depot to find replacement screws and the nuts that will fit them, and then drilling holes to allow my longer screws to fit it. It was a hassle, and I can imagine this would stop some dead in their tracks. In the end, it's ok. Worth the price, but I'm strongly considering re-enforcing the structure with a 2x4 internal frame, and possibly spraying the roof down with a roof patch spray. Not sure about how I'd fix that gap in the peak, but I'll think of something. But these additional fixes I just mentioned are for my own peace of mind; I haven't found any issues with it yet. I'll write an update next spring; I'm interested to see how this thing handles a North Eastern winter. ... show more
